Could not see any sensitivity spec on the power amp thou . The preamp looks nice with adjustable gain so use that if you can . If gain could be adjusted directly that's actually better than attenuators .
If it indeed is not another kind of proplem (like msstl suggested try another source or no source ) A telltale of to much gain is if just use a small part of the volume control . Goal should be that preamp sensitivity match source and then the preamp output should match the power amp input sensitivity . Wrong gain scaling could give you a lot of noise even if products are low noise and of good specs . An amp amplifies thats a given ,but it amplifies some unwanted stuff too, the source noise and the noise of it's own input circuitry. Sadly there is no consumer standards in this regard Touch itself puts out 2v rms wich is kind of in the ballpark with many sources .
